Redback Pays $636M For Abatis Systems

By Multi Channel News Staff -- Multichannel News, 8/6/2000 8:00:00 PM

Sunnyvale, Calif.-Redback Networks Inc. said it has inked a deal to acquire Vancouver-based Abatis Systems Corp. for about $636 million in Redback common stock.

Abatis has developed management tools designed to reduce the cost and complexity of "value-added" Internet-protocol services.

According to Redback, Abatis' technology will be added to its suite of subscriber-management services, allowing its carrier and service-provider customers to generate additional revenue.

Specifically, Abatis' line of IP-edge devices can be used at the customer premise to deliver and enforce IP services such as virtual private networks and voice over IP, the companies said.

Redback currently has an installed base of more than 2,700 subscriber-management systems.
